Noté en mi foro que cuando una categoría está silenciada, los temas de esa categoría siguen apareciendo en los correos electrónicos de resumen.
Este es un comportamiento inesperado, ya que mi suposición es que las categorías silenciadas, que se definen como aquellas de las que nunca se recibe notificación sobre nuevos temas, tampoco deberían aparecer en los correos electrónicos de resumen.
Propongo que los correos electrónicos de resumen no incluyan temas de categorías silenciadas, a menos que ese tema específico dentro de una categoría silenciada tenga un estado diferente.
Al revisar el código, parece que los temas silenciados deberían excluirse del correo electrónico de resumen. Ten en cuenta que se excluyen los temas silenciados, no los temas que están en categorías silenciadas. Esto podría ser relevante si un usuario que ha silenciado una categoría ha interactuado con uno de los temas de dicha categoría de una manera que establezca su nivel de notificación para ese tema en algo distinto a silenciado. Esto ocurriría si el usuario había respondido al tema antes de silenciar su categoría, si había dedicado tiempo a leer el tema, o si respondió al tema después de haber silenciado la categoría.
¿Lo anterior explica lo que estás viendo para este usuario?
Esperaría que la supervisión a nivel de tema, etc., anule el silencio de una categoría. Más aún en las notificaciones por correo electrónico en tiempo real, pero también en el resumen digestivo, aunque mi uso de los resúmenes suele centrarse más en encontrar temas en los que aún no he participado.
No, este usuario no ha interactuado en absoluto con el tema de comunicaciones internas que resalté.
Estoy de acuerdo con esto. La configuración de vigilancia a nivel de tema debería anular la configuración de categoría. Por lo tanto, si estoy vigilando o siguiendo un tema en una categoría que de otro modo está silenciada, debería poder ver ese tema en mi correo de resumen.
Michael, ¿quisieras ver temas en categorías que has silenciado? Silencio categorías porque no me interesan, así que tampoco querría verlas en mi correo de resumen.
¿Sabes si los temas de categorías silenciadas aparecen en los correos electrónicos de resumen de tus foros? Me pregunto si soy yo o si es algo inherente a Discourse.
¡Hola! He movido este tema a #feature porque todas mis pruebas muestran que los temas en categorías silenciadas siguen apareciendo. ¡Esto es realmente de alta prioridad para nuestra comunidad!
Desafortunadamente, aunque este es el código, mis usuarios definitivamente están recibiendo temas de categorías silenciadas en su correo electrónico de resumen desde esta mañana. ¿Es esto reproducible en tu entorno?
¿Quizás hace una diferencia si la categoría principal está configurada como Regular/Normal y es la subcategoría la que está Silenciada?
A menos que puedas reproducirlo o darnos los pasos para hacerlo, creo que es más probable que los usuarios no lo estén reportando correctamente o que estén malinterpretando su configuración. Lo siento :(.
¡Estaremos encantados de seguir investigando si puedes proporcionarnos los pasos para reproducirlo o alguna pista!
Puedo confirmar este comportamiento con la versión 3.2.0
Estoy viendo temas de una Categoría Silenciada en los correos electrónicos de resumen (en Temas Populares). ¿Hay alguna configuración específica que deba establecerse para evitar que esto suceda?
Por ejemplo, la categoría Comentarios del sitio está silenciada, pero todavía estoy viendo temas de esa categoría que se envían en los correos electrónicos de resumen.
Hmm. Me temo que no puedo reproducir esto en mi sitio de prueba. Si agrego una categoría a digest_suppress_categories, no se muestra en mi resumen de actividad, y si la elimino, entonces aparece.
¿Cómo puedo ayudar a depurar esto? Los correos electrónicos de resumen muestran temas de categorías silenciadas para algunos usuarios.
Una cosa que noté es que uno de estos usuarios no ha iniciado sesión en el sitio durante mucho tiempo (digamos 9 meses); los temas enviados al correo electrónico de los usuarios se crearon entre el momento en que el usuario inició sesión por última vez en el sitio y el momento en que se creó el tema original.
Último inicio de sesión del usuario → hace 9 meses
Tema creado → hace 6 meses
Categoría silenciada → hace 4 meses